The Tyrrell P34 (Project 34), commonly known as the "six-wheeler", was a Formula One (F1) race car designed by Derek Gardner, Tyrrell's chief designer. [1] The car used four specially manufactured 10-inch diameter (254 mm) wheels and tyres at the front, with two ordinary-sized wheels at the back.

The first bicycle "tires" were iron bands on the wooden wheels of velocipedes. [3] These were followed by solid rubber tires on penny-farthings. [4] The first patent for "rubberized wheels" was granted to Clément Ader in 1868. [5] In an attempt to soften the ride, rubber tires with a hollow core were also tried. [6]
